    Augustinians transfer St Monica's relics to Rome
    discussReligious OrdersUpdated4h ago

    The mortal remains of Saint Monica were discovered in the 15th century near the church of Sant'Aurea in Ostia.

    3 sources7 reportsL'Osservatore RomanoVatican News

    The mortal remains of Saint Monica were discovered in the 15th century near the church of Sant'Aurea in Ostia. The Augustinian friars transferred them to Rome with the permission of Pope Martin V. They are now enshrined in the Roman basilica of St Augustine in Campo Marzio.

    Father Silas Bogati says Nepal floods are worst disaster in country's history
    discussCatholic LifeNew3h ago

    Father Silas Bogati, Apostolic Administrator of the Vicariate of Nepal, describes the recent floods in Nepal as the worst disaster in the country's history.

    Agenzia Fides

    Father Silas Bogati, Apostolic Administrator of the Vicariate of Nepal, describes the recent floods in Nepal as the worst disaster in the country's history. The floods were triggered by a glacial collapse in the Himalayas and have affected several districts, including Rasuwa and Nuwakot. Around 25 Catholic families are in the disaster area and appear to be safe.

    Bishop Zaidan urges robust humanitarian response to Nepal floods
    discussChurch & StateNew1h ago

    Bishop A. Elias Zaidan, chairman of the U.S. Conference of Catholic Bishops' Committee on International Justice and Peace, has called for greater humanitarian assistance for vulnerable…

    2 sourcesUSCCB NewsCatholic New York

    Bishop A. Elias Zaidan, chairman of the U.S. Conference of Catholic Bishops' Committee on International Justice and Peace, has called for greater humanitarian assistance for vulnerable families and communities in Nepal following devastating flashfloods. Catholic Relief Services is closely monitoring the emergency and coordinating with Caritas Nepal and local partners to assess urgent needs. The U.S. Department of State is also closely monitoring the situation and deploying key personnel to support response efforts.
